摘 要:在遥感领域,SAR(Synthetic Aperture Radar,SAR)图像道路提取具有很高的研究意义和应用价值,特别是随着SAR成像技术的不断发展、SAR图像分辨率的逐步提高,该课题的研究更加备受关注。然而,从目前的情况看,高分辨率SAR图像的道路提取研究还不够完善,许多低分辨率SAR图像的道路提取方法在处理高分辨图像时并不适用,因此文中归纳总结了高分辨率SAR图像道路提取的一般流程,列举了一些具体的方法,同时有针对性地分析其优缺点和适用范围,指出该研究课题目前存在的主要问题,并展望其发展趋势。In the field of remote sensing,road extraction for Synthetic Aperture Radar(SAR)images has high research significance and application values.Especially with the continuous development of SAR imaging technology and the gradual improvement of SAR image resolution,the researches on this subject attract much attention.However,from the current situation,the researches on road extraction for high-resolution SAR images are not systematic enough.Many road extraction methods for low-resolution SAR images are not suitable for high-resolution.Therefore,the general flow of road extraction for high-resolution SAR images was summarized,some specific methods were enumerated.At the same time,the advantages and disadvantages and application scopes were analyzed in a targeted manner,the main problems existing in the research topic were pointed out,and the development trends were forecasted.
